Guide to Becoming a Walleye Master, edited by Mike Bolton.

Guide to Becoming a Walleye Master is a practical, no‑nonsense fishing guide focused on tactics, seasonal strategy, and proven techniques for targeting walleye. Edited by Mike Bolton, this book reflects the hands‑on, experience‑driven approach common to successful Midwestern freshwater fishing in the early 1980s. Emphasizing method over theory, it appeals to anglers looking to refine their approach to one of North America’s most popular sport fish.
